Narrative:
The aircraft took off from Brasilia bound for Goiânia, with a pilot and three passengers on board.
The weather conditions in Goiânia were good and the pilot, when near the traffic circuit, reported visual and proceeded to a visual approach.
After entering the traffic circuit from the left, he called the control tower at the base leg of runway 14. He checked the lowered landing gear and was commenced the final approach.
There was no further radio contact with the aircraft.
The control tower operator spotted an explosion in an area close to airport. The aircraft crashed into a house in a residential neighborhood near the runway.
All the occupants died on the scene. The aircraft caught fire after impact and suffered total loss.
